java - 即使设置 JAVA_HOME 属性后也会出现错误

标签 java linux google-app-engine java-home

这是当我尝试通过 netbeans 运行基于 google 应用引擎的应用程序时出现的错误。但我已经设置了 JAVA_HOME 变量:(参见图片)

enter image description here

BUILD FAILED
/home/non-admin/NetBeansProjects/Guestbook/nbproject/build-impl.xml:550: The following error occurred while executing this line:
/home/non-admin/NetBeansProjects/Guestbook/nbproject/build-impl.xml:300: Unable to find a javac compiler;
com.sun.tools.javac.Main is not on the classpath.
Perhaps JAVA_HOME does not point to the JDK.
It is currently set to "/usr/lib/jvm/java-1.6.0-openjdk-1.6.0.0/jre"

那为什么我会收到错误?

最佳答案

在终端中导出环境变量仅限于您当前的终端 session 。您应该编辑主文件夹中的 .bashrc 文件以获得永久解决方案。

关于java - 即使设置 JAVA_HOME 属性后也会出现错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10781311/

相关文章:

linux - 如何查看符号链接(symbolic link)的完整绝对路径

linux - 未读取 openldap ACL

java - 在 appengine 中使用 twitter4j 的正确方法

java - 谷歌应用引擎 : how to speed up database query on a short-string property?

java - 导入和静态导入的区别?

java - 如何在JAVA中通过Mailjet发送附件

java.net 如何触发 HTTP 请求

sql - 如何从 unix 终端连接到 Microsoft SQL Server 数据库?我必须连接 SQL Server 2008 数据库

google-app-engine - App Engine、JDO 和 Maven。启动时出错

java - 原子到底是什么?